Weleda Baby Shampoo and Shower Gel will gently cleanse both your baby's sensitive skin and hair. It's a two-in-one product – making regular hygiene and bathing your little ones easier. It will remove all impurities from their skin and hair without causing unwanted dryness or irritation. On the contrary, it will nourish and moisturize the hair, while softening the skin. Ingredients:
- Vegan product
- Dermatologically tested
- Almond oil - nourishes, helps retain moisture in the skin and keep it moisturized, softens rough texture and uneven skin, helps prevent the formation of dry scales and irritations
- Calendula extract - soothes and Antioxidant, works against irritation, redness and dry skin, supports regeneration.
- Calendula - helps moisturize dry scalp and hair, has an anti-dandruff effect, soothes the scalp and helps regulate sebum secretion.
- Lactic acid - exfoliates dead skin cells, supports the natural cell renewal process, and at the same time moisturizes, smoothes rough skin structure and unclogs clogged pores.
How to use:
Apply to a damp washcloth and lather. Wash the child's body or hair with the lather and rinse thoroughly with water.
